Kerrie Anne Foley

72, of Narragansett, passed away peacefully on Friday, June 12, 2026 at Encompass Health, Johnston. Born in Providence, she was the daughter of the late Robert and Helene (Bridgewater) Foley.

Kerrie dedicated 46 years of her life to taking care of children. As a pediatric nurse (LPN) she worked for fifteen years in the Potter building at Rhode Island Hospital then moved to Tavares Pediatric Center until she retired in 2019. She devoted her life to caring for others and was known for treating every child as if they were her own. Her kindness, warmth, and unwavering compassion left a lasting impact on the lives of the children and families she served.

Kerrie was an amazing artist. Known largely for her calendars, she spent countless hours creating characters and whimsical scenes that came alive on paper. She was also very active in the Girl Scouts. Known as “Spider”, Kerrie would often be found camping, canoeing, leading a song, taking pictures and passing on her love of the outdoors. She also loved the family cabin in Rangeley, Maine where she vacationed every year with family and friends.

Kerrie was blessed with a remarkable circle of lifelong friends, especially her "Ya Yas." More than friends, they were sisters by choice and family by heart, sharing countless memories, laughter, love, and unwavering support throughout her life.
